Neuromarketing Market: Definition/ Overview
Neuromarketing examines customers' brain responses to marketing stimuli by merging neuroscience and traditional marketing. It reveals insights into subconscious reactions, allowing for the formulation of more effective marketing campaigns. EEG and fMRI techniques are routinely used to study how customers perceive brands, ads and products neurologically.
Companies use neuromarketing to optimize advertising, packaging and product placement. Understanding emotional triggers allows organizations to personalize their messages to more deeply resonate with customers, increasing engagement and conversion rates. It also helps to predict consumer behavior, which improves total marketing efficacy.
Neuromarketing's future depends in the combination of AI and big data, which will allow for more exact forecasts and individualized marketing techniques. As technology progresses, neurological marketing may evolve to deliver real-time information, resulting in more dynamic and responsive marketing efforts that align closely with individual consumer preferences.

The capacity to deliver real-time insights into brain activity is a major driver of the Electroencephalography (EEG) segment of the neuromarketing business. EEG's ability to capture immediate neural responses to stimuli enables marketers to understand consumer reactions as they occur. This real-time data assists in fine-tuning advertising campaigns, optimizing product positioning and improving consumer experiences with precision.
Unlike other approaches, which may cause delays or require more elaborate setups, EEG provides a non-invasive, cost-effective and portable alternative, making it ideal for a variety of marketing applications. The capacity to swiftly capture and analyze brain activity data gives firms a competitive edge in adapting their marketing efforts, results in more engagement and better-targeted campaigns, fueling the dominance of EEG in neuromarketing.

In April 2023, Cadwell Industries Inc. announced the US launch of Voyager, which provides remote wireless access to in-home EEG monitoring with video. With Arc Apollo+'s EEG data collection and automatic data backfill; doctors and technologists can now remotely access real-time EEG data and video from patients operating at home. This function is intended to provide full real-time analysis with a complete data set for daily reporting.
